Good use for bird netting over blueberries - especially with the supporting method described in the description.
I use this as a less expensive substitute for the Deluxe Bird Barricade Netting (less expensive at the time I bought it - the price increase substantially since I purchased it. ) The very flexible netting doesn't get too easily snagged on blueberry branches. The netting seems to be about a 3/8" mesh compared to the 1/4" mesh of the DeWitt Bird Barricade Netting which I also use. I suspend the netting over paracord tied to between the tops of 7 foot metal T-posts (driven into the soil about 1 foot) resulting in a height of 6 feet above the ground. I have recently extended the height of the metal T-posts by another foot by using a circular screw clamp (like a hose clamp) to hold the rebar. This mounts the rebar parallel to the side of the metal posts. In this manner I can extend the height up to 2.5 feet higher than the T-posts - adjusting the height downward if necessary - in this case to a total height of 7 feet (post + rebar. To prevent tearing and snagging of the netting, I cap the top of the rebar with rebar caps (from a building supply store). These rebar caps provide a smooth convex support (for the netting). The rebar caps are about 2" wide.

Invaluable for keeping fall leaves out of pond
This product is so much easier to use than the flimsy netting I can but at the local box store. I've used DeWitt Pond Netting for three winters new and it has been easy to place, easy to put away and very sturdy. Does a great job filtering out the fall leaves so I don't have to clean out the skimmer twice a day. TIP: Put a small round rock (or a golf ball would work great) about six inches in from the edge, tie a piece of cord around it (slip knot is best), then loop the other end around a stake you've placed in the ground. Tent stakes work great. This distributes the stress better than looping the cord through the edge of the net.
